From: Lorenzo Stoakes <lorenzo.stoakes@oracle.com>
Subject: mm: rename vma_flag_test/set_atomic() to vma_test/set_atomic_flag()
Date: Thu, 22 Jan 2026 16:06:11 +0000
In order to stay consistent between functions which manipulate a
vm_flags_t argument of the form of vma_flags_...() and those which
manipulate a VMA (in this case the flags field of a VMA), rename
vma_flag_[test/set]_atomic() to vma_[test/set]_atomic_flag().
This lays the groundwork for adding VMA flag manipulation functions in a
subsequent commit.
